Iurie Leanca had a meeting with the Ambassador of Lithuania in Chisinau Violeta Motulaite on the occasion of the completion of her mission. The Premier thanked the diplomat for her contribution to improving the Moldovan-Lithuanian relations and for supporting Moldova’s European course, IPN reports.
According to the Government’s press service, Iurie Leanca said that Violeta Motulaite held office in a very important period for Moldova. “The relationship between our states is a special one. We have common historical ties and this means that there will always be preconditions for developing the bilateral relations at different levels,” stated the Premier.
For her part, Violeta Motulaite underlined that her mission in Moldova was an impressive one as this period was marked by many changes, especially in the European agenda. There was signed the Association Agreement with the EU and abolished the EU visa requirements for Moldovans.
Violeta Motulaite was named Ambassador of Lithuania to Moldova on August 10, 2009. She will complete her duties on July 28.
